## Runbook: Returned Demo Units

Heads up, receiving crew — the demo kit returns from the Corbel roadshow land every second Friday. The van from Hask Logistics backs into dock 2; units come in grey flight cases marked with orange return tags. Count the cases against the manifest before anyone signs anything, and flag dings or broken latches straight away. Damaged units go to the quarantine shelf, not back into stock. Once the count checks out and you're ready to release the paperwork, give the courier this instruction:

drop instructions, hahip-badug: the quenox ralath courier leaves the kaseth fraiel rusiel tameth belys istdor ralion giliel ledger at gate 7830 under passcode 165413

Hey Priya — quick handover before I'm off. The Dispatchly driver-assignment heuristic is acting up again: a few tenants saw drivers double-booked around midday, probably the stale-lock issue from last week. I bumped the lock TTL and it's been quiet since, but keep an eye on the assignment dashboard. If it flares up overnight, loop in the heuristics owner here.

pager mailbox: zorius.novath.briath@kelvistack.local

Handover: stale-cache postmortem on Quillbeam's pricing service. Root cause: TTL never refreshed after the failover in the Drossel cluster. Fix shipped; invalidation now keyed on upstream version. Marek owns the follow-up alert. Dashboards look clean for 48h. For the sync, note we bumped eviction thresholds and pinned replica counts. Current service configuration values are as follows.

config for fajop-bahop:
[sorion]
port = 3306
region = west-1
host = sorion.merlaqforge.example
team = wenael
timeout_ms = 500
retries = 3